Program for Art on Film records
Series II. Records collected by the Program for Art on Film, 1951-1998, undated (bulk 1984-1994) 51.8 Linear Feet (45 boxes, 3 framed posters, 2 flat files)
Series II.H. Visual material, circa 1980-1999 11.4 Linear Feet (8 boxes, 3 framed posters, 1 flat file)
Records consist of posters, slides, and image-oriented visual arts software. The posters included in the records are generally advertisements for films; also included are photographic images of two projects by the artist Christo.
Arrangement
These records are listed by type of object.
